Description
Metoprolol is a cardioselective β1-adrenergic blocking agent.Target: β1- adrenergic ReceptorPatients took 50 mg metoprolol twice daily with weekly titration to response or 200 mg twice daily. beta(1)-adrenergic receptor polymorphisms are important determinants of antihypertensive response to metoprolol. In the future, codon 49 and 389 genotypes or beta(1)-adrenergic receptor haplotypes might be used to predict the diastolic blood pressure response to metoprolol in patients with hypertens
Metoprolol tartrate is a member of phenols and an alcohol.|A selective adrenergic beta-1 blocking agent that is commonly used to treat ANGINA PECTORIS; HYPERTENSION; and CARDIAC ARRHYTHMIAS.

Drug Information
Agents used for the treatment or prevention of cardiac arrhythmias. They may affect the polarization-repolarization phase of the action potential, its excitability or refractoriness, or impulse conduction or membrane responsiveness within cardiac fibers. Anti-arrhythmia agents are often classed into four main groups according to their mechanism of action: sodium channel blockade, beta-adrenergic blockade, repolarization prolongation, or calcium channel blockade. (See all compounds classified as Anti-Arrhythmia Agents.)|Drugs used in the treatment of acute or chronic vascular HYPERTENSION regardless of pharmacological mechanism. Among the antihypertensive agents are DIURETICS; (especially DIURETICS, THIAZIDE); ADRENERGIC BETA-ANTAGONISTS; ADRENERGIC ALPHA-ANTAGONISTS; ANGIOTENSIN-CONVERTING ENZYME INHIBITORS; CALCIUM CHANNEL BLOCKERS; GANGLIONIC BLOCKERS; and VASODILATOR AGENTS. (See all compounds classified as Antihypertensive Agents.)|Drugs that bind to and block the activation of ADRENERGIC BETA-1 RECEPTORS. (See all compounds classified as Adrenergic beta-1 Receptor Antagonists.)|Drugs that inhibit the actions of the sympathetic nervous system by any mechanism. The most common of these are the ADRENERGIC ANTAGONISTS and drugs that deplete norepinephrine or reduce the release of transmitters from adrenergic postganglionic terminals (see ADRENERGIC AGENTS). Drugs that act in the central nervous system to reduce sympathetic activity (e.g., centrally acting alpha-2 adrenergic agonists, see ADRENERGIC ALPHA-AGONISTS) are included here. (See all compounds classified as Sympatholytics.)

Drug Function and Efficacy
This drug belongs to Class 2A, i.e., a β1-receptor blocker without partial agonist activity (cardioselective β-receptor blocker). It has a selective blocking effect on β1-receptors, no PAA (partial agonist activity), and no membrane stabilizing effect. Its effect on blocking β-receptors is approximately equal to that of propranolol (PP), and its selectivity for β1-receptors is slightly inferior to that of atenolol. Metoprolol's effects on the heart, such as slowing heart rate, inhibiting cardiac contractility, reducing automaticity, and delaying atrioventricular conduction time, are similar to those of propranolol and atenolol (AT). Its effect on reducing elevated blood pressure and heart rate during exercise testing is also similar to that of PP and AT. Its contraction effect on vascular and bronchial smooth muscle is weaker than that of PP, so its effect on the respiratory tract is also smaller, but still stronger than that of AT. Metoprolol can also reduce plasma renin activity.
